Popular Welder’s Qualifications
While the AWS’ basic CW (Certified Welder) card opens the door for the majority of job opportunities, a number of fields call for their own specific certification. Some of the most-common of which appear below.
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als that work on boiler and pressurized containers
- Certified Welder Certificates to become a Certified Welder
- API Certification for individuals that work on pipelines in the energy industry
- SCWI and CWI Certificates for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

The subsequent table features labor and earnings estimates for welding professionals in the State of Maryland through the end of the decade.
| Maryland |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 2,620 | 2,700 | 3% | 70 |
| Maryland |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$28,000 | $42,700 | $69,800 |
Source: O*Net Online
